Getting Started

Prerequisites

To run this project in the development mode, you’ll need to have a basic environment to run a React-Native App, that can be found here.

Installing

Cloning the Repository

$ git clone https://github.com/almeidiano/resix

$ cd resix

Installing dependencies

$ yarn

or

$ npm install

Running

With all dependencies installed and the environment properly configured, you can now run the app:

Android

$ react-native run-android
$ react-native run-ios
